Informationen zum Autor edited by Brian Schroeder, Silvia Benso Klappentext Brian Schroeder is Professor of Philosophy at Rochester Institute of Technology. He is the author of Altared Ground: Levinas, History, and Violence.Silvia Benso is Professor of Philosophy at Rochester Institute of Philosophy. She is the author of The Face of Things: A Different Side of Ethics. Zusammenfassung Addresses the relationship between Emmanuel Levinas and the world of ancient thought. This book explores philosophy, and themes touching on religion, mythology, metaphysics, ontology, epistemology, ethics, and politics.
